ViveSpray, released in 2016, is a unique virtual reality graffiti simulator designed for the HTC Vive. This indie game allows players to unleash their creativity in a 3D environment, offering an immersive experience that stands out in the simulator genre. As you step into the virtual world, you can spray paint, manipulate colors, and leave your mark, making it a notable title for those looking to explore artistic freedom in VR.
